The Minnesota Timberwolves defeated the Denver Nuggets in Game 6 to win their first-round playoff series 4-2, advancing to face the San Antonio Spurs in the second round. Bones Hyland, who was previously traded by the Nuggets, celebrated the victory with a social media message directed at his former team. Despite limited playing time in the game, Hyland has become a part of the growing rivalry between the two Western Conference teams.
